For the 2026 school year, there are 2 blue ribbon private high schools serving 1,123 students in Rhode Island.
The top-ranked blue ribbon private high schools in Rhode Island include Mount St. Charles Academy and Bishop Hendricken High School.
The average acceptance rate is 80%, which is higher than the Rhode Island private high school average acceptance rate of 63%.
100% of blue ribbon private high schools in Rhode Island are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
Blue Ribbon schools have been recognized by the Department of Education for achieving superior standards of academic excellence. Read more about this and .
